BELGRADE Serbian President Tomislav Nikolic will attend the opening ceremony of the Olympic Games in London on Friday. He will be one of more than 100 world leaders who will attend the ceremony and will stay to watch Serbian athletes compete over the weekend. Serbian president to attend Olympics opening ceremony Ahead of the opening of the Olympic Games, which is being touted as an unprecedented music, dance and pyrotechnics event, Nikolic will attend a reception for heads of state and government given by Queen Elizabeth II, who will officially open the Games. On Saturday, June 28, Nikolic will cheer the Serbian women's volleyball team in a match with China, and then the Serbian shooters, while a cocktail party is planned for the evening at the Serbian Embassy which is expected to be attended by Serbian athletes, representatives of the diaspora and the diplomatic corps, Tanjug was told by the president's office. On Sunday, the president will visit Serbian athletes at the Olympic Village and will then follow the water polo match between Serbia and Hungary and the handball match against Spain. On Monday, Nikolic hosted Serbia's Olympic athletes headed by Vlade Divac, president of the Olympic Committee of Serbia, and wished them luck at the Games. He presented the athletes with a Serbian flag which tennis player Novak Djokovic will carry at the opening ceremony on Friday. "Qualifying for the Olympics is a big success in itself, and I hope you will make us happy as you have in the past. I hope you will bring us medals so we will have something to celebrate. Serbia will watch all your competitions and celebrate your every success. I wish you luck, Serbia is behind you," said the president.
